Whether it’s joining a membership club, becoming part of a community, or investing in an experience like a curated trip, there are few decisions that will elevate your life more.
The older I get, the more convinced I am that the quality of our lives is directly tied to the quality of the people we spend it with.
We invest so much in things, homes, clothes et. But the returns on those investments are limited.
The right community changes everything. It expands your perspective, introduces you to new opportunities/ people and challenges your thinking.
Some of the most meaningful shifts in my own life and career came from a conversation, a friendship or an experience. (Forever grateful to .usa for all changing my life)
When you intentionally place yourself around people who inspire you, support you, and are building lives you admire, you begin to grow in ways that are hard to quantify but impossible to ignore.
Community is not just about belonging. It’s about becoming.
So if you’re debating whether to join the membership, take the trip, attend the event, or put yourself in a new room full of people you don’t yet know, my advice is- do it!
The relationships you build may end up being the most valuable investment you ever make. (In my case 💯 the case)
